(42 posts)I am an experience birder and Savannah Sparrow was also my first impression. It looks too lean to be a chunkier Song Sparrow plus the streaking on the side of the breast looks to fine for Song Sparrow. Also, if you look really close there is a tiny bit of yellow in the lores.
